Subject: NFS client deadlock in linux/master
Date: Wed, 13 Jun 2018 16:11:43 -0600 [thread overview]
Message-ID: <20180613221143.GA9316@linux.intel.com> (raw)
I was doing a little testing with the current linux/master (be779f03d563) in
my VM which uses NFS, and happened to hit the following BUG:
BUG: sleeping function called from invalid context at mm/slab.h:421
in_atomic(): 0, irqs_disabled(): 0, pid: 875, name: NFSv4 callback
1 lock held by NFSv4 callback/875:
#0: 00000000c4c0a136 (rcu_read_lock){....}, at: nfs_delegation_find_inode+0x5/0x1d0

After this the system deadlocked, with the following stuck task popping up in
response to a 'w' thrown at /proc/sysrq-trigger:
[ 178.751722] sysrq: SysRq : Show Blocked State
[ 178.753489] task PC stack pid father
[ 178.754920] umount D 0 3326 3322 0x00000000

I've tried to reproduce this but so far have been unable to do so reliably,
but I was hoping that maybe the stack traces in the BUG message would be
enough to be helpful.
